250 Years of New Zealand Painting is a landmark book on New Zealand artists and their work. Originally written by Gil Docking and published in 1971, it was later expanded to include developments up to 1990 by art historian Michael Dunn. The latest update extends to 2020, with contributions from art historian, writer, and lecturer Edward Hanfling.

The new edition features a refreshed design and additional text by Edward Hanfling. It includes an introduction to this new edition and a discussion of emerging directions in New Zealand painting.

This book serves as an ideal introduction to the evolution of New Zealand painting from its inception and provides insights into the development of critical thinking about New Zealand artists' work over the last 50 years.

With a detailed bibliography and index, 250 Years of New Zealand Painting is a valuable resource, especially for students.
